Consultancy Services

LUPC can provide Members with low-cost, professional procurement consultancy services to meet a range of short-term procurement needs.

This is a chargeable service for Members, albeit at a competitive rate. This comprehensive service can be used for any procurement under our agreements; in particular, we can provide a mini-competition service, designed with higher value transactions in mind to ensure your mini-competitions are compliant and deliver best value for money.

We are also able to provide consultancy services for additional procurement strategies and activities outside the scope of our agreement portfolio.

Case Study: Royal College of Music and LUPC’s consultancy services

“The Royal College of Music (RCM) has used LUPC’s consultancy service for the procurement of Cleaning, a collaborative project with the Royal College of Art and Heythrop College; and a One-Stop-Shop M&E and Fabric Maintenance Service.

“The professional support available from LUPC was valuable as these were unfamiliar contracts on high value services. The RCM does not have a full time procurement manager, and we were keen to reduce the risk of challenge and realise savings.

“The consultant provided by LUPC was a highly qualified procurement professional capable of adapting to an institution's requirements. The relationship was easy to manage as we established a project programme with client and consultant tasks clearly marked.

“For Cleaning, the service allowed us to re-tender a collaborative project despite heavy internal workloads, and through the consultant’s management and scrutiny of tender returns, RCM saved a further £9,000.

“Over its first two years, our Estates Maintenance contract has combined all of RCM’s separate suppliers under one main LUPC contract. The consultant’s support in achieving this was paramount.

“It’s worth noting that cost is just one of the holistic added value benefits that LUPC’s consultancy can provide. Others include legislative compliance; sound contracts advice; LUPC team support; supplier review meetings; and access to pre-vetted and professional suppliers.”

Matt Nicholls

Head of Estates, Royal College of Music
